Ordinals
beta
Sat 1972939639233416
decimal
853406.264233416
degree
0°13406′638″264233416‴
percentile
93.94950673350718%
name
wjkpqrwxvt
cycle
0
epoch
4
period
423
block
853406
offset
264233416
timestamp
2024-07-22 16:37:20 UTC
rarity
common
prev
next